Transaction 34d8ed410f59374878b13d187c45b522808063ae2a5f4b742964d0a6312e51bf

1 Input
2 Outputs
  • 34d8ed410f59374878b13d187c45b522808063ae2a5f4b742964d0a6312e51bf:0
  • value  501522
    address  12PoxAs8vFYrAMCRazC7GUGbpJ4A9gJbiw
  • 34d8ed410f59374878b13d187c45b522808063ae2a5f4b742964d0a6312e51bf:1
  • value  10496100
    address  16ae5Ge7JKv4JX2VuJ3yFUMVLc3SUfwiJQ